A relatively loose definition of gin has allowed for a boom in specialist gin distilleries and an ever-broadening range of floral, citrus, herbal, spiced, fruity, and umami gins. Originally sought after for its host of medicinal properties, curing (almost) everything from the pestilence to malaria, gin has seen many peaks in its popularity. But the spirit's long history has at times been murky, its history firmly rooted in and tied to Empire, a slide into being known as "mother's ruin", and a large part to play in the rise of abstinence movements. It has not always been the carefree spirit we know today.
